Understanding Aging: The Biological Basis
Aging is a complex process influenced by genetics, environment, and lifestyle choices. Key factors include:
-
- Oxidative Stress: An imbalance between free radicals and antioxidants in the body.
-
- Inflammation: Chronic low-level inflammation accelerates aging.
-
- Telomere Shortening: Telomeres, protective caps on chromosomes, shorten as cells divide.
The Role of Nutrition

Nutrition plays a crucial role in mitigating these factors. Let’s explore essential nutrients and foods for anti-aging:
| Nutrient | Benefits | Food Sources |
|---|---|---|
| Antioxidants | Neutralize free radicals | Berries, nuts, leafy greens |
| Omega-3 Fatty Acids | Reduce inflammation | Fatty fish, flaxseeds, walnuts |
| Vitamin C | Supports collagen production | Citrus fruits, bell peppers |
| Vitamin E | Protects skin from oxidative damage | Nuts, seeds, spinach |
| Polyphenols | Combat oxidative stress | Dark chocolate, green tea |
| Collagen | Provides skin elasticity and hydration | Bone broth, collagen supplements |
Anti-Aging Superfoods
Incorporating superfoods into your diet can provide an additional boost to your anti-aging efforts. Here are some powerful contenders:
-
- Berries: Rich in antioxidants, particularly anthocyanins, which help reduce inflammation and oxidative stress.
-
- Fatty Fish: Packed with omega-3 fatty acids, urging skin hydration and elasticity.
-
- Nuts & Seeds: Source of healthy fats, proteins, vitamins, and minerals.
-
- Leafy Greens: High in vitamins C, E, and K, essential for skin health.
-
- Sweet Potatoes: High in beta-carotene, promoting skin repair and health.
Nutrition Tips for Anti-Aging
To harness the power of nutrition for youthful vitality, consider these actionable tips:
-
- Prioritize Whole Foods: Focus on minimally processed foods, rich in nutrients.
-
-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water and incorporate hydrating foods like cucumbers and watermelon.
-
- Limit Sugar Intake: Excess sugar leads to glycation, damaging collagen and elastin.
-
- Balance Your Plate: Aim for a colorful variety of fruits and vegetables daily.
The Science Behind Nutrition and Aging
Several studies support the connection between nutrition and the aging process. A 2020 review published in Nutrients highlights the role of antioxidants in reducing the risk of age-related diseases and supporting skin health. Furthermore, research from the medical journal Ageing Research Reviews emphasizes the importance of specific dietary patterns, such as the Mediterranean diet, in promoting longevity and reducing age-associated decline.
